This is for a 1983 240D.
The black surround around the rear bumper is crackled. The plastic/rubber material is intact, but the finish is black with gray/yellow crackles in it. Does anyone know of or recommend a solution for this? It seems like painting with a flat or even semi-gloss paint would not even come close to matching in color and probably would not stick. I am guessing that the only solution is to replace the part, but I thought I would ask. |

Maybe try reposting in the detailing section. I have heard that you can repaint them but you have to add a plasticizer to the mix so that the paint won't peel off. If you are going to replace the parts, try looking in the junkyards for replacements that are in good shape.

Painting repairing this will leave yo being unsaisfied with the results. Ive tried fooling around with this part after i was rear-ended and their insurance co. paid for repairs, and tried fixing it myself, but ended up buying the part new anyways. If you try repainting it ill wear off quickly.
